Citizens Advice Bureau West Lothian has an outreach project every second Wednesday at 9.15; 1015; and 1115am at the Blackridge Medical Practice. We can help with problems such as benefits, debt, family and neighbour problems, consumer issues, employment, and tenancy issues. To book an appointmen­t phone reception on 01501 751 660. Christine Duncan led the opening devotions at the monthly meeting of the Church Fellowship Group before introducin­g Lynn McEwan as the guest speaker. Lynn recently served as Moderator of the Presbytery of West Lothian and spoke of her experience­s during that year,the special services she had attended and visits to all the congregati­ons in the Presbytery. Lynn was duly thanked and a time of informal fellowship followed while enjoying tea and cake.
